The Core Players: What Makes it Tick?

At the heart of a lot of residential and light business heating and cooling setups, you'll discover a number of essential players. Do you actually know what every one does? Let's break down the necessary cast:
- Furnace: The heating powerhouse, typically fueled by natural gas, lp, or electricity. It warms the air that then distributes throughout your area.
- Ac system: The cooling champ, removing heat and humidity from indoor air through a refrigerant cycle.
- Ductwork: The circulatory system of your heating and cooling, a network of channels that distributes conditioned air to various rooms and returns stale air for reconditioning. Without properly sized and sealed ducts, even the most effective unit can falter.
- Thermostat: The brain of the operation, permitting you to set and maintain desired temperature levels. Modern thermostats are capable of unbelievable tasks, from Wi-Fi connection to learning your choices.

The Elusive Even Temperature Level
The most typical disappointment homeowners voice centers on uneven temperature levels. You change the thermostat, wishing for a blanket of comfort, only to find one space sweltering while another shivers. Why does this take place? Often, it's a symptom of incorrectly sized or improperly balanced ductwork. Picture a garden hose attempting to water a whole lawn; some locations get drenched, others remain parched. Similarly, if your ductwork isn't designed to deliver the right volume of conditioned air to each area, hot and cold spots become an inescapable truth. A common mistake is presuming that just including more vents will solve the problem. In reality, it can exacerbate it by interfering with the delicate balance of atmospheric pressure within the system. An a/c specialist worth their salt will perform a Manual J load estimation, an in-depth analysis that identifies the exact heating and cooling needs of each space, taking into account elements like window size, insulation, and even the number of occupants. Without this fundamental step, you're basically flying blind.
Techniques of the Trade for Optimal Efficiency
- Zoning Systems: For supreme control and efficiency, think about a zoning system. This allows you to divide your home into unique temperature zones, each with its own thermostat. No more heating or cooling unoccupied spaces! It's like having multiple mini-HVAC systems customized to your lifestyle.
- Duct Sealing: Leaking ducts are well-known energy burglars. A substantial percentage of conditioned air can get away through unsealed seams and holes before it even reaches your home. Expert duct sealing with mastic or specialized tape (not just normal duct tape, which fails rapidly) can drastically improve efficiency and eliminate phantom drafts.
- Insulation's Role: Your home's insulation serves as the bouncer for heat, avoiding it from crashing the party in summer season and getting away in winter season. Is your attic sufficiently insulated? Are your walls mere sieves for thermal energy? A basic assessment can expose considerable opportunities for enhancement.
- Fan Settings Matter: Lots of house owners merely set their fan to "vehicle." While generally great, consider running your fan continuously on a low setting, particularly in shoulder seasons. This helps distribute air, reducing temperature level stratification and making your home feel more consistently comfortable, even if the primary heating or cooling isn't actively running.

Beyond the Fundamental Filter: Advanced Air Filtration
While basic furnace filters catch larger particles, they frequently fall short when it pertains to the really minute impurities. This is where the discerning homeowner thinks about upgrading their a/c system's air purification. Have you thought about a MERV 13 or higher filter? These pleated powerhouses can trap a considerably higher percentage of airborne particles, including bacteria and even some viruses. However the journey to beautiful air doesn't end there. For a genuinely detailed technique, UV germicidal lights integrated into your ductwork use an extra layer of defense, neutralizing airborne pathogens as they travel through. It's like having a tiny bouncer for your air, guaranteeing just the cleanest molecules make it into your home. And for those with persistent smell concerns or chemical level of sensitivities, a whole-house triggered carbon filter can be a game-changer, taking in gaseous pollutants that even the finest particle filters miss out on. It has to do with proactive defense, not reactive relief.
- Examine and change air filters quarterly, or more often if you have animals or allergies.
- Consider a whole-house humidifier or dehumidifier to control indoor humidity levels, which can impact mold growth.
- Ensure appropriate sealing of ductwork to avoid unfiltered air from getting in the system.
- Make use of exhaust fans in cooking areas and restrooms to get rid of moisture and cooking odors at their source.

Think about the air flow. A common oversight during setup, and one that triggers untold headaches, focuses on proper ductwork sizing and sealing. It's like attempting to consume a milkshake through a tiny, punctured straw-- you're putting in a great deal of effort for very little reward. Small ducts limit airflow, requiring the blower motor to work harder, taking in more energy, and reducing its lifespan. Leaky ducts, on the other hand, resemble tossing money out the window, actually, as conditioned air escapes into unconditioned areas. Did you know that up to 30% of a home's heating and cooling energy can be lost due to leaky ducts? It's a staggering figure, typically ignored, and easily corrected with appropriate sealing techniques using mastic or specific metallic tape, not simply the flimsy cloth-backed duct tape everyone erroneously calls "duct tape."
The Rites of Regular Maintenance
You have actually got a perfectly set up system. Now what? The journey doesn't end there; it simply begins a brand-new chapter: upkeep. Consider your heating and cooling system as a high-performance car. Would you ever avoid oil changes or tire rotations? Of course not, due to the fact that you understand the long-lasting effects. Likewise, disregarding your HVAC system's annual tune-ups is a gamble you're not likely to win. These aren't just approximate consultations; they are essential preventative steps. A service technician checks refrigerant levels (the lifeblood of your system), cleans up coils (those unrecognized heroes of heat exchange), checks electrical connections (avoiding potential fire hazards), and lubricates moving parts. It's throughout these check outs that little concerns, easily rectified, are caught before they blossom into pricey breakdowns. A filthy evaporator coil, for circumstances, can lower effectiveness by 5-10%, forcing your system to work more difficult to achieve the desired temperature level. It resembles attempting to breathe through a stopped up nose; whatever becomes harder.
Here are a few professional insights to keep your system humming:

- Filter Finesse: Change your air filter every 1-3 months, specifically if you have family pets or allergies. A clogged up filter is a significant airflow impediment, lowering effectiveness and putting strain on your system.
- Clear the Condensate Drain: Regularly put a cup of distilled vinegar down your condensate drain line. This avoids algae and mold growth that can block the line, causing water damage and system shutdown.
- Outdoor System TLC: Keep the location around your outside condenser system clear of particles, leaves, and overgrown vegetation. A foot or more of clearance on all sides guarantees appropriate air flow, which is critical for efficient heat dissipation.
- Thermostat Knowledge: Think about upgrading to a programmable or wise thermostat. These devices can learn your routines and enhance temperature settings, saving energy and extending the life of your system by lowering unnecessary cycling.
